Is finance or accounting easier?
Generally speaking, people consider accounting majors to be more difficult to study and pass than finance majors. And there are a few different reasons for this. The content of accounting majors is, on average, much more technical than for finance majors, and this can make it more difficult.
To study accounting or finance at undergraduate level, you will not be expected to have relevant work experience or an academic qualification specifically in accounting or finance. However, applicants will be required to prove their numerical proficiency, along with their interest in accounting and finance sectors.

Financial accounting must comply with various accounting standards, whereas managerial accounting does not have to comply with any standards when information is compiled for internal consumption. Accounting and finance are interdependence in nature for a driving profit of the corporation. Both give efforts in a good coordination manner and ensure the growth of the company.
Accounting involves the management of day-to-day financial transactions and the flow of money and then preparing the financial statements.
